How About a Fiber Rich Fruit Smoothie to Fight Constipation?

I'm certain you've been constipated prior to and the feeling is far from pleasant. A lot of men and women encounter constipation, which is commonly caused by lack of physical activity, unhealthy food options and inadequate water intake. Constipation is a painful digestive disorder, but it is truly effortless to relieve. Aside from obtaining physically active and drinking adequate amounts of water, you will need to incorporate fiber in your diet.

I strongly suggest drinking a glass of high fiber fruit smoothie to relieve constipation. The most beneficial time to drink is in the morning. Here are some recipes for fruit smoothies with a high amount of fiber. Furthermore, these smoothie recipes present a considerable amount of necessary nutrients. Maintain a healthy digestive system with these smoothie recipes. Drink a glass of fiber rich fruit smoothie to fight and stop constipation.

PRUNE POWER

What you want:

Pitted prunes, 6 pieces

Apple juice, 1 cup

Crushed ice, 1 cup

Low fat vanilla yogurt, 1 cup

Cinnamon powder, 1/4 teaspoon

Grated nutmeg, 1 pinch

Very first, submerge the prunes in warm water for 15 minutes. Then drain the prunes. Let it cool down. Blend in the prunes, apple juice, ice and yogurt. Add cinnamon and nutmeg to taste. Blend well until smooth.

FRUITY FLUSH

What you require:

Milk or milk substitute (soy, rice, and so on.), three cups

Plain nonfat yogurt, 1 and 1/2 cups

Blueberries (fresh or frozen), 1 cup

Strawberries, 1/2 cup

Papaya, sliced, 1 cup

Banana, 1 piece

Flaxseed oil, 2 tablespoons

Combine every thing in a blender. Blend thoroughly until smooth.

TRIPLE BERRY TREAT

What you want:

Strawberries (stemmed and halved), 1 cup

Blueberries, 1 cup

Raspberries, 1 cup

Low fat vanilla-flavored soy milk, 1 cup

Vanilla yogurt, 1/2 cup

Cinnamon powder, 1/8 teaspoon

Ice cubes, three pieces

Blend in berries, soy milk, ice and yogurt. Then add cinnamon powder. Blend until smooth. You can add organic honey or stevia to sweeten this high fiber smoothie.

FRUITY NUTTY WHEATIE SMOOTHIE

What you require:

Blackberries (fresh or frozen), 1/4 cup

Unsalted almonds, crushed, 2 tablespoons

Shredded wheat cereal, 1 cup

Fresh pineapple juice, 5 cups

Low fat vanilla yogurt, 1 cup

Combine all the ingredients in a blender. Blend thoroughly until smooth.

HI PROTEIN FIBER CHARGER

What you will need:

Medium sized banana, 1 cup

Eggs, 2 pieces

Low fat vanilla yogurt, 1 cup

Orange juice, 1 cup

Fiber powder, 2 scoops

Combine all the ingredients in a blender. Blend well until smooth.

MUESLI MADNESS

What you want:

Muesli, 1 cup

Apple, cored and sliced

Medium sized banana, 1 piece

Whey protein powder, 1 scoop

Low fat vanilla-flavored soy milk, 1 cup

Begin by blending the muesli dry until fine. Then add the soy milk, fruits and why protein powder. Blend well until smooth.
